About Accenture Commodity Markets

Accenture Commodity Markets (ACM), part of Accenture CEO Advisory, is a global practice operating across multiple industries. It is one of the few global strategy practices offering a steep cross-industry learning curve alongside genuinely global project experience, working with organisations focused on commodity production, trading, logistics and marketing.

We combine industry knowledge across energy, chemicals, soft commodities, agriculture, metals, mining, utilities, transportation and consumer goods with analytics-led core strategy consulting, digital and AI capability.

Within Accenture we are known for the variety and complexity of the problems we take on, a close-knit global team, early responsibility for our people, rapid career progression and international exposure, having delivered projects in over 25 countries.

Our solution areas are:

Investment and Asset Portfolio Optimisation: portfolio strategy, capital allocation, long-term market modelling, M&A support, and integrated optimisation across physical and financial positions. Trading and Market Optimisation: trading strategy, positioning and risk management through advanced analytics, real-time insight, hedging, algorithmic trading and P&L attribution. Commodity Markets Decision Platforms, Ecosystem and Execution: AI-enabled decision platforms, CTRM and ETRM selection, ecosystem partners (Salesforce, Palantir and others), data architecture, AI model development and automation. Enterprise Activation and Operational Readiness: making sure organisations are ready to operate, trade and optimise from day one, covering operating model design, go-live strategy and capability build-out. Commodity Sourcing and Exposure Management: sourcing, hedging and supplier strategy for commodity-exposed industries, optimising cost, risk and resilience under market volatility.

About the Role in Thailand

ACM in Thailand advises state enterprises, listed energy groups and large industrial corporates on decisions that set their direction for the next decade: how to position a portfolio through the energy transition, what gas and power market liberalisation does to a commercial model, whether an asset or an acquisition earns its cost of capital, and how to stand up the trading and commercial capability a deregulated market demands.

Regulatory and transition depth in the Thai and wider ASEAN energy system runs through most of that work. Third-party access regimes, tariff structures, PPA economics and market design are commercial questions for our clients, and we are expected to hold a defensible view on them.

We also build with AI as a matter of course. Market and competitor scans, document-heavy regulatory review and first-cut modelling run with GenAI in the workflow. That changes how much ground a small team can cover, and it raises the bar on what counts as analysis rather than description.

The Thailand team is small and growing. You will own a workstream and its client relationships early, and you will present your own work to client leadership.
